12,000 chickens lost in Rocky Face fire

A fire early Wednesday morning destroyed a chicken house on Bridges Road in Rocky Face, killing approximately 12,000 chickens, said Whitfield County Fire Chief Carl Collins.
Firefighters were called to 929 Bridges Road around 7:30 a.m. and found the 40-by-50 foot house engulfed in flames. No one was hurt.
The cause of the fire was undetermined Wednesday evening but Collins said it was believed to have been caused by an electrical problem.
The estimated loss was $264,000. Firefighters were able to save three other chicken houses on the property, Collins said.
Laura Manley, who owns the property with her husband, Eston, said the family has been raising chickens there since 1963.
